Google highlights apps for Analytics on the go 29/06/2009 Steve Swallow wrote: Are there other ways of making the most of Google Analytics data?

Several of the mobile apps and services that have been developed by third parties using the Google Analytics Data Export application programming interface (API) have been highlighted by Google.

The API was first unveiled by the search engine in April this year, allowing developers to create apps that allow marketers to export Analytics data for use in a variety of settings.

According to Google, the Mobile GA app by Actual Metrics is a must for Android users looking to access their Analytics data on the go, as are the Analytics App, Google Analytics for iPhone and Ego App iPhone offerings.

"With [the] recent launch of the Google Analytics Data Export API, Google Analytics data is starting to show up in some new places," Nick Mihailovski of the Google Analytics API team said on the Google Analytics blog.

The Google Analytics Data Export API can additionally be used to make data available for viewing by people other than the marketer in charge of the Google Analytics account.

All data exported by apps made with the API is accessible in read-only format.

The API uses the same protocol as the APIs available for Google Calendar, Finance and Webmaster Tools.
